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For Cedar Heights, Windsor, we estimate a market value of £2,561,053 and a rental value of £6,435 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£2,268,361 and £5,699 per month respectively.
Plot Size
HM Land Registry records the plot of land for Cedar Heights, Windsor as measuring 1,550 m2.
That makes it the 7th largest plot in the postcode, where 30 of the 32 other houses have recorded plot data.
Energy Efficiency
Cedar Heights, Windsor has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 03 Jul 2013.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of Cedar Heights, Windsor completed on 19th January 2017 at £1,362,800 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 the property has sold twice.
Values of comparable properties have dropped by 2.9% over the period since January 2017.
